Some faiths have monks and such who devote themselves to all-religion-all-the-time. Scientology has a small order of deeply devoted staffers, grownups only, which does not admit all arrivals. It's called the "Sea Org," (brief for sea organization) because it started mixed-up as Ron's staff on a watercraft manned by his closest supporters.

A number of thousand Hubbard talks were tape-recorded, and his publications, pamphlets and regulations run to tens of thousands of web pages. In 1984, courts in England and America condemned both Hubbard and Scientology. Justice Latey, in a youngster guardianship instance in London, stated: "Deprival of building, injury by any ways, hoax, suing, have a peek here lying or destruction have been gone after [by the Scientologists] throughout and to this day with the fullest vigour," and further: "Mr.Ron Hubbard] The proof depicts a male who has been practically a pathological phony when it comes to his background, background and achievements. The writings and documents forthcoming additionally reflect his egoism, greed, avarice, lust for power, and vindictiveness and aggressiveness against individuals regarded by him to be disloyal or hostile." The evidence cited by Judge Breckenridge was composed of some 10,000 pages of product creating pan of Hubbard's personal archive, including his adolescent journals, a black magic ceremony called the "Blood Ritual," and hundreds you can try this out of personal letters to and from his three other halves.
